Local tourism organization wants you to Come Wander

The Ontario Highlands Tourism Organization will be doing more this year to draw visitors to the area.

One of the efforts the organization will be using to draw in tourists is its Come Wander campaign, which launches this spring.

The goal is for those from the city to discover the identity of the Ontario Highlands by wandering through it. The campaign will also feature a new tourism website.

The organization says, in 2016, Ontario’s Highlands were recognized on both the provincial and national level for attracting tourists. The region has been nominated for awards, and has been the centre of a lot of media attention.

In 2017, you can expect to see more media outlets make their way to communities in the region.

You can also expect more tourism events across the region. The goal is to improve the tourist experience, but also to give locals a new way to wander their communities.

The organization points to statistics from the Ministry of Tourism, Culture and Sport, which shows the reason tourism is so important to the area. In 2014, 4.8-million people came to the region, and spent a total of over $5-million.
